After we landed in the airport, our first agenda is to visit Tobodo village which was infamous with it’s unique wood  called petrified wood .Petrified wood is ancient tree that has transform to stone like substance due to fossilisation process for thousands of years. As I saw in Bali, they polish them and sell them for good money. But here at Tobodo people are not aware of the value of these ancient tree, that have turned into stone. They not even charge visitors with a donation in the guest-book yet. One villager has used a couple of petrified-woodblocks as foundation-stones for his house. Another has put one as ornament in his garden. I also saw some grassy fields on both sides of the road, with petrified wood blocks strewn all over the place – jutting up form the grass, half hidden in shrubs.

Our journey continues to goa batu cermin ( mirror rock ), but where is the mirror?? “I question to my self ”. but actually a Sunshine came through the hole in the tunnel and then bounces on the stone walls that reflect the light back out to other areas in the cave like a mirror. That is why this site is called mirror rock J. Afterward We going straight to the hotel to have some diner and take a rest,  because tomorrow morning we are going to meet komodo dragon!!!!
